The Public Charter Schools of New Mexico is the primary entity that supports and advocates for charter schools in the state, serving over 25,000 students annually. They aim to increase student academic achievement by advocating for charter school quality, growth, and autonomy.
New Mexico's public charter schools offer innovative educational models, providing opportunities for individualized learning, STEM education, college credit programs, culturally relevant curriculum, and arts education. As leaders in public education innovation, they strive to reform the traditional one-size-fits-all approach to schooling.
